According to reports, Vivek Agnihotri’s film is a portrayal of 1946 riots. The movie faces backlash over historical accuracy and portrayal of key figures, with legal notices and public debates intensifying ahead of its September release.
Disassociating himself with the ‘The Bengali Files’ controversy, Bengali actor Saswata Chatterjee said the Vivek Agnihotri film was initially titled ‘The Delhi Files’. He said he wasn’t aware of the film’s story or the reason behind its title change at the last minute.
According to reports published in India Today, Saswata Chatterjee ’s comments came two days after the trailer launch of the film was cancelled by the authorities in Kolkata, causing Agnihotri to slam the Mamata Banerjee-led government, calling them “fascists.” The team of ‘The Bengal Files’ also faced multiple FIRs in West Bengal for allegedly showing the state in a bad light.
Why was the trailer launch disrupted?
The trailer launch of the film in Kolkata was disrupted on Saturday. Agnihotri claimed the event was first cancelled by a multiplex and then moved to a hotel where power supply was disrupted.
The film is accused of disrupting the legacy of freedom fighter Gopal Mukherjee. The film referred to him as ‘Kashai Gopal Patha’. This his family found to be insulting. His grandson filed a FIR against Vivek Agnihotri alleging the makers in misrepresenting his grandfather’s role in history. The trailer was cancelled by the authorities in Bengal.
Gopal Mukherjee is said to have played a pivotal role in the resistance against the Muslim mob violence in 1946. Santanu claims Agnihotri’s film refers to his grandfather as a butcher. Agnihotri said Gopal Mukherjee in his film is an inspired character and not central to the plot.
What Vivek Agnihotri said?
“We will go by the Constitution. We will go legally. If they stop us, we will take the legal course. What can we do? We are common citizens like you… We will pray that sanity prevails and the state government does not do it (stop the release),” the filmmaker said at a press conference while hitting out at the Mamata Banerjee-led TMC government in West Bengal.
